in the USAPensacola State College is a small public college offering numerous disciplines along with the architecture major and located in
Pensacola,
Florida. The college was founded in 1948 and is currently offering associate's degrees in Architectural Technology.
Pensacola State College is rather inexpensive - tuition price is about $10,000 a year. If you are seeking a cheaper alternative, check
Affordable Colleges in Florida listing.
It is reported that Pensacola State College area is safe: the school is reported to have
an excellent rating for on-campus security.
